I swear if you could put up with a week of TTR camping, you would see
some sort of test. The reliable rumors I hear about the place sound
pretty good. The story goes they test new engines at the TTR prior to
putting them in test aircraft. The other rumor is they test avionics
in test bed aircraft. Both sound plausible.
The DOE gets treated so shabbily compared to the USAF. The DOE has
it's own bus for Sandia. It looks pretty old, maybe from the 70's. The
USAF bus looked like a regular transit bus. If you toured the NTS,
you can see their budget for facilities is mighty small. Then again,
